Cundall is a global, independent, multi-disciplinary consultancy delivering sustainable engineering and design solutions across the built environment. We operate across 29 locations with over 1,200 engineers and designers who are empowered to act with flexibility and agility in response to the local market conditions and practices. We are 100% owned by Partners working in the practice. We have been named Building’s ‘Engineering Consultant of the Year’ in 2024, 2022, and 2021, priding ourselves on our exemplary track record of designing innovative and sustainable projects.

Established in 2006, our data centre team has been at the forefront of mission-critical design and exceptional in-house engineering services. Collaborating with clients worldwide, we have delivered over 2,000MW of data centre capacity. Our team’s primary objective is to design the world’s most energy efficient, low-emission, and socially responsible data centres leveraging engineering excellence. Our multi-disciplinary engineering-led team takes pride in working closely with clients on every project achieving the highest levels of engineering resilience and excellence. We were named Data Centre Review’s ‘Data Centre Consultancy of the Year’ in 2025.

Cundall established our Frankfurt office in 2024 to manage secured hyperscale projects in Germany. In 2025, we are looking to recruit an experienced leader to help establish and grow our German office.

The Role

This is an exciting opportunity for an experienced, client-focused building services leader with electrical or mechanical experience. In this role, you will be responsible for establishing our data centre team in Frankfurt and play a pivotal role in expanding our data centre sector in Germany.

You will be responsible for the German office’s day-to-day operational leadership and management. The focus will begin with developing a mechanical and electrical data centre team before growing into a fully multi-disciplinary consulting team. You will receive support from our data centre team across Europe and operate as an integrated leader within our data centre sector.

You will nurture our existing strong client relationships to deliver our secured workload in Germany. This role gives the opportunity to establish, grow, manage, motivate and lead our team in Frankfurt.

You may be an Associate looking to step up to a new role with your technical experience. This is an exciting opportunity for someone who is looking to progress into a leadership position. Whilst data centre experience is welcomed, it is not a necessity. Our European data centre team will provide the necessary technical support and skills to support you and achieve our project’s needs.
